With the rapid development in the field of digital architecture, this research explores the role played by this technology in designing an Oceanarium in Indonesia. The uniqueness and complexity of Indonesia's marine environment requires innovative and sophisticated design approaches to create a facility that is not only aesthetically pleasing, but also sustainable and visitor experience-oriented. This research presents the implementation of digital architecture in the development of an Oceanarium as a means to integrate critical aspects such as sustainability, safety and visitor experience. This approach not only includes physical design, but also explores the utilization of digital technologies such as augmented reality (AR), virtual reality (VR), and interactive simulations to increase public understanding and awareness of marine life. Through case studies and in-depth analysis, this research identifies challenges and opportunities in incorporating digital architecture in the design of Oceanariums in Indonesia. By involving stakeholders such as oceanographers, architects, and local communities, this research aims to produce design recommendations that can accommodate environmental, educational, and entertainment needs. The results of this research not only provide an in-depth insight into the potential role of digital architecture in the design of Oceanarium in Indonesia, but also contribute to the literature related to the development of sustainable and education-oriented tourism facilities. Therefore, this research is expected to make a positive contribution towards the development of an innovative and sustainable Oceanarium in Indonesia.
